Store Security Measures

Store security measures play a crucial role in preventing and addressing incidents of shoplifting. Many retailers invest in various security technologies such as surveillance cameras, electronic article surveillance (EAS) systems, and security tags to deter potential thieves. These tools are strategically placed throughout the store to monitor customer activity and deter theft.

In addition to technology, stores also employ security personnel who are trained to identify suspicious behavior and intervene when necessary. Loss prevention officers may patrol the sales floor or monitor surveillance cameras to catch shoplifters in the act. Their presence serves as a deterrent and helps maintain a safe shopping environment for both customers and employees.

Furthermore, some stores have implemented strict return policies and bag checks at the exits to prevent stolen merchandise from leaving the premises undetected. These security measures are in place to protect the store’s assets and minimize financial losses due to theft, ultimately ensuring a secure shopping experience for all patrons.

Legal Ramifications

If caught shoplifting, you may face legal ramifications that can vary depending on the state laws and the value of the items stolen. In most cases, shoplifting is considered a misdemeanor offense, but if the stolen goods exceed a certain value or if you have prior offenses, it could be escalated to a felony charge.

Legal consequences may include fines, community service, restitution to the store, or even potential jail time, especially for repeat offenders. Having a shoplifting charge on your criminal record can also affect future employment opportunities, housing options, and even your reputation within the community.

Civil Penalties

Civil penalties for shoplifting can result in the offender being held accountable for financial damages caused by the theft. These penalties are separate from any criminal charges and are often sought by the store or retailer as a means of recouping the value of the stolen items. Civil penalties can include fines, compensation for losses, and legal fees incurred by the store in pursuing the case.

In addition to financial repercussions, civil penalties may also involve the issuance of a civil demand letter. This letter typically demands payment from the shoplifter to avoid further legal action. Failure to comply with the demands outlined in the civil demand letter can lead to additional civil litigation, potentially resulting in a court judgment against the offender.

Restitution And Fines

After being caught shoplifting, individuals may face the requirement of making restitution to the store owner for the stolen items. This typically involves paying for the full value of the merchandise that was taken. Restitution is considered a form of compensation intended to make the victim of the theft whole again. Failure to comply with the restitution order can result in legal consequences.

In addition to restitution, individuals caught shoplifting may also face fines imposed by the court. These fines can vary depending on the value of the stolen items and the local laws governing shoplifting. Fines serve as a punitive measure intended to deter individuals from engaging in theft in the future. Steps To Take If Caught Shoplifting

If you find yourself caught shoplifting, it is important to remain calm and cooperative. First and foremost, do not resist or attempt to flee, as this can escalate the situation and lead to further legal consequences. Apologize sincerely to the store personnel and cooperate with any requests they may make, such as returning the stolen items.

Secondly, it is crucial to comply with law enforcement if they are involved. Provide your identification when asked and answer any questions truthfully. Keep in mind that shoplifting is a criminal offense and can result in charges being filed against you. It is in your best interest to be honest and forthcoming throughout the process.

Lastly, seek legal counsel as soon as possible. A lawyer specializing in criminal defense can provide valuable guidance on how to navigate the legal system and work towards a favorable resolution. Can The Store Release The Footage Of The Shoplifting Incident To The Public?

Releasing footage of a shoplifting incident to the public can raise privacy and legal concerns. The store may need consent from the individuals in the footage or be required to blur their faces to protect their identities. In some cases, laws may restrict the store from sharing such footage without a valid reason, as it could infringe on the privacy rights of those involved.

If the store believes releasing the footage is necessary for legal purposes or to identify the perpetrators, they should consult with legal counsel to ensure compliance with privacy laws. Transparency about the incident can be important, but it should be balanced with protecting the rights and privacy of individuals in the footage.

What Steps Should A Person Take If They Are Wrongfully Accused Of Shoplifting Based On Surveillance Footage?

If falsely accused of shoplifting based on surveillance footage, the individual should remain calm and avoid confrontation with store personnel. Contact a lawyer immediately for legal guidance and refrain from discussing the incident with anyone except their attorney. Gather evidence to support their innocence, such as receipts, alibis, or witness statements. Request a copy of the surveillance footage for review and potential discrepancies. Cooperate with law enforcement but assert their right to remain silent until they have legal representation.
